The ISO 9697 standard specifies a test method for the determination of total beta radioactivity in water by using the thick source method. This method measures the total beta radioactivity in water samples by using thick source samples for liquid scintillation counting. The standard is suitable for the detection of total beta radioactive pollution in water quality monitoring and is widely used in the fields of environment protection, public health and nuclear energy. This method can effectively evaluate the level of beta radioactive pollution in water bodies to ensure water quality safety and environment protection.
